Default 99 Camaro SS M6 Hard Top

Year: 1999
Make: Chevrolet
Model: Camaro
Price: $5500
Mileage: 193200
Private or Dealer Listing: Private Listing
Location (State): IL
Color: Black
Transmission: Manual
Drivetrain: Rear Wheel Drive

Completely stock, unmolested 99 Camaro SS, Everything is original, except for the slp lid and msd wires. High milage car, but car runs like it only have 20k miles. Paint is good, interior is good trans shift smooth, engine and trans is good no leak or anything. Car is not perfect, has some scratch, couple of dings and surface rust in the rear driver wheel well. Tires re almost brand new all the way around. car is driven everyday with no issue, ac works and very cokd. Looking to get $5500 Price drop
